good evening all,

I have just purchased the puck pro and took it on two dives today but when I have received my dives in the log book it displays a 20 m/min max accent rate. Can anyone clarify what this is describing as my max depth 29.4 and I had no fast accent alarm and had a slow gradual accent to 6m for a safety stop?
 
I also have a Puck Pro. Love it!

I have noticed ( as the poster above pointed out ) that sometimes, during accent, if I raise my arm to fast while ascending, it will trigger the fact ascent alarm. Even though my body is going slow enough, my wrist has exceeded the alarm limit.
 
I have a Puck Pro too. Amazing computer and great value.

It sounds like you triggered the alarm at one point during your ascent. Honestly, I trigger my ascent warning on almost every dive. Mine is set for 30 feet/min max ascent rate to be ultra conservative. I normally go up around 45 feet per minute on free ascents, and stay under that rate while going up a rope.

I don't worry unless I'm going over 60 feet per minute. Sometimes I accidently do by just lifting my arm really fast while ascending. The 30-60 feet per minute ascent mixed with a fast moving arm is enough to trigger the warning.
